Transaction 55250206d83ca58910f0bf165ed256fc25c2d9617c59e1d5a7057a3032597189
1 Input
1 Output
-
55250206d83ca58910f0bf165ed256fc25c2d9617c59e1d5a7057a3032597189:0
- value
- 45663752
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1edcb20808d2e26542b23a828268eb3f9fefc3c6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13pBewfocM3QwTkjbZMc93vD1aXxHEKQ4E